Abstract
The linear aliphatic olefins, such as 1-octene, 1-decene, 1-dodecene and 1-tetradecene, were effectively epoxidized with molecular oxygen catalyzed by the amino acid Schiffbase manganese complex (Sal-Phe-Mn). The products of the reaction was 1, 2-epoxy alkaneKeywords
